Book Description

December 1995
When Melinda Kregg, a young southern belle, witnesses the bloody Kentucky mining strikes of the 1930s, her innocence is shattered. This saga chronicles her joys, sorrows, and ministrations to the social wound on her journey through the maelstrom of the twentieth century. A Publishers Weekly Best Book of the Year. Awarded the 1995 Lillian Smith Book Award.

Editorial Reviews

From Publishers Weekly

Settle's novel tells the life story of a woman whose politically engaged life spans from the Spanish Civil War to the struggle for civil rights in the American South.

From Library Journal

Southern belle Melinda rejects gentility for a life of commitment. From the author of the National Book Award Winner Blood Ties (LJ 8/77).

5.0 out of 5 stars Fabulous Surprise!, September 11, 2003
This review is from: Choices (Paperback)
I picked up this book in the bargain bin at a book store. What a wonderful story!! It thoroughly involved me in the facinating life of this gutsy and adventurous heroine, capturing 60ish years of world events through her eyes. She begins as a privileged and naive 20 year old, in the twenties, roaring off to help the red cross in the coal mines of the south. What she experiences there turns her into a true humanitarian. This leads her on to Spain during a revolution and many other adventures. The characters are well developed and very likable. I have read most of the best sellers this year and this stands out as one of the best!
